免费使用

苹果证书一键在线制作,工具完全免费:测试证书、ADHOC证书、上架证书、推送证书、P12证书、P8证书一键生成

苹果ipa证书有用吗

苹果ipa证书,也称为iOS证书,是一种数字证书,用于在苹果设备上安装和运行应用程序。它是由苹果公司颁发的,用于验证应用程序的身份和完整性。在苹果设备上安装和运行应用程序时,需要使用有效的iOS证书。本文将介绍苹果ipa证书的原理和详细信息。

1. 苹果ipa证书的原理

苹果ipa证书是一种数字签名,用于验证应用程序的身份和完整性。每个应用程序都有一个唯一的Bundle ID,它是应用程序的身份标识符。当开发者创建应用程序时,他们需要为其生成一个唯一的证书请求文件(CSR),并将其上传到苹果开发者中心。苹果会使用开发者的CSR来生成一个证书,该证书包含开发者的公钥和私钥。

开发者使用私钥对应用程序进行签名,以证明它是由他们创建的,并且没有被篡改过。然后,他们将签名后的应用程序和证书一起打包成一个IPA文件,并将其上传到苹果开发者中心。在安装应用程序时,iOS设备会验证应用程序的数字签名,以确保它是由合法的开发者创建的,并且没有被篡改过。

2. 苹果ipa证书的详细信息

苹果ipa证书有两种类型:开发证书和发布证书。开发证书用于在开发过程中安装和测试应用程序,而发布证书用于发布应用程序到App Store。

苹果ipa证书的有效期为一年。在证书到期之前,开发者需要更新证书,以确保应用程序可以在iOS设备上继续运行。证书的更新过程类似于创建新证书的过程。

苹果ipa证书还可以用于创建和管理应用程序的推送通知。开发者可以使用证书创建APNs(Apple Push Notification service)证书,以便向用户发送推送通知。

3. 苹果ipa证书的使用

苹果ipa证书是开发和发布iOS应用程序的必要条件。开发者需要在苹果开发者中心注册账户,并创建自己的开发证书和发布证书。然后,他们可以使用证书签署应用程序,并将其上传到苹果开发者中心或App Store上发布。

苹果ipa证书也可以用于创建和管理应用程序的推送通知。开发者可以使用证书创建APNs证书,并将其用于向用户发送推送通知。

总之,苹果ipa证书是iOS应用程序开发和发布的必要条件。它用于验证应用程序的身份和完整性,并确保应用程序可以在iOS设备上安全地运行。开发者需要在苹果开发者中心注册账户,并创建自己的开发证书和发布证书,以便在开发和发布应用程序时使用。


相关知识:
软件使用苹果id签名失败
在使用苹果设备时,我们经常需要使用苹果ID进行各种操作,如下载应用、购买音乐等。同时,苹果还提供了一个开发者平台,让开发者可以将自己开发的应用程序上传到苹果服务器上,并通过苹果ID进行签名,以确保应用程序的安全性和可信度。然而,有时我们会遇到签名失败的情况
2023-04-07
苹果签名教程
苹果签名是指将开发者创建的应用程序或游戏与苹果公司的数字证书绑定,以便在iOS设备上运行。这个过程需要通过苹果公司的开发者账号,并且在一定时间内有效。苹果签名的原理是,苹果公司会对应用程序进行数字签名,以确保应用程序的完整性和安全性。在此基础上,iOS设备
2023-04-07
苹果签名开发者服务平台
苹果签名开发者服务平台是苹果公司提供的一项服务,旨在帮助开发者将他们的应用程序发布到苹果的App Store上。该服务允许开发者创建一个签名证书,该证书可用于签署他们的应用程序,以便在iOS设备上安装和运行。苹果签名开发者服务平台的原理是基于公钥基础设施(
2023-04-07
苹果开发者证书钥匙
苹果开发者证书钥匙是一种数字证书,用于验证开发者身份并允许他们发布应用程序到苹果的App Store。本文将介绍苹果开发者证书钥匙的原理和详细信息。1. 什么是苹果开发者证书钥匙?苹果开发者证书钥匙是一种数字证书,由苹果公司颁发给注册为苹果开发者的个人或组
2023-04-07
苹果信用证书有风险吗
苹果信用证书是指苹果公司为开发者和企业提供的一种证书机制,用于验证和授权应用程序在iOS和macOS等苹果设备上的运行。该证书可以分为两种类型:开发者证书和企业证书。开发者证书用于开发者在Xcode中编译和调试应用程序,而企业证书则用于企业内部分发应用程序
2023-04-07
苹果个人签名平台
苹果个人签名平台是一种用于在 iOS 设备上安装未经过苹果官方认证的应用程序的工具,它可以让开发者或用户通过自己的证书和私钥来签署应用程序,从而避免了需要在 App Store 上发布应用程序的过程。这个平台可以让用户在不受苹果官方限制的情况下,安装一些非
2023-04-07
苹果app签名工具
苹果app签名工具是一种用于在苹果设备上安装应用程序的工具。在苹果设备上安装应用程序需要一个签名证书,这个证书是由苹果公司颁发的,用于证明应用程序的身份和可信性。苹果app签名工具就是用于生成和安装这个签名证书的工具。苹果app签名工具的原理是通过生成一个
2023-04-07
ios项目证书
iOS项目证书是开发者在发布iOS应用程序时必须具备的一种身份验证机制,它可以保证应用程序的安全性和合法性,确保只有经过授权的开发者才能发布应用程序。本文将对iOS项目证书的原理和详细介绍进行分析和阐述。一、iOS项目证书的原理iOS项目证书是基于公钥密码
2023-04-07
ios签名tf版
iOS签名TF版是一种在iOS设备上安装未经过官方认证的应用程序的方法。这种方法利用了iOS系统的漏洞,使得用户可以通过非官方的方式安装应用程序。在本文中,我们将详细介绍iOS签名TF版的原理和实现方法。iOS签名TF版的原理在iOS系统中,应用程序必须经
2023-04-07
ios开发证书遇到无法导入问题
iOS开发证书是iOS开发者在进行应用程序开发时必不可少的一项凭证,主要用于证明开发者的身份和应用程序的合法性,同时也是发布应用程序到App Store或者企业内部分发的必要条件。在进行iOS开发时,经常会遇到无法导入证书的问题,本文将对此进行原理或详细介
2023-04-07
ios安装软件证书
iOS系统的安全机制比较严格,为了保护用户的隐私和安全,只有通过苹果官方App Store下载和安装的应用才能被系统信任。但是,有些应用可能无法通过App Store下载,或者需要安装测试版应用,这时候就需要安装软件证书了。软件证书是一种数字签名文件,用于
2023-04-07
ios可直接用pem证书
在iOS开发中,开发者需要使用证书来进行应用程序的签名和部署。这些证书可以用来验证应用程序的身份,并确保应用程序是由合法的开发者签名的。在iOS开发中,最常用的证书是PEM证书。本文将介绍PEM证书的原理和详细介绍。一、PEM证书的原理PEM证书是一种格式
2023-04-07
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4